Biodiversity conservation

Biodiversity conservation at Fontdouce Adventure Park brings numerous ecological benefits. At the park, biodiversity protection is enhanced by the use of discreet nets to mark out the trails. This approach minimises soil disturbance, thus preserving the fragile ecosystem of the undergrowth. By reducing human disturbance in these natural habitats, we help to maintain biodiversity, allowing plants to thrive and providing safe havens for wildlife. This simple but effective strategy is important for maintaining biological diversity and for the overall health of our forest environment.

A respectful design

In our park, environmentally friendly design is at the heart of our environmental concerns. Our facilities, particularly the petal platforms, are specially designed to blend in with the natural shape of the trees, thus avoiding damage or restricting their growth. This approach helps to keep the trees healthy, which is important because they filter the air, provide homes for animals and maintain the natural balance of the forest.

Our eco-designed relaxation areas

Eco-designed relaxation areas, such as our snack bar on stilts, are strategically built to minimise environmental impact. By elevating structures above the ground, we avoid damaging the underlying flora, which helps preserve the integrity of our local ecosystem. This construction method not only reduces physical disturbance to the soil, but also promotes greater longevity and diversity of the plants and microorganisms that form the basis of the forest food chain.

Late mowing

Late mowing is beneficial for the park’s wildlife, allowing vegetation to grow longer during the season, which provides more food resources and richer habitats for animals. Delaying mowing also helps preserve the life cycle of plants and insects that depend on them, promoting a more robust and diverse ecosystem. This method contributes to a better ecological balance by supporting the survival and reproduction of local species during critical periods. It also refreshes the soil and improves rainwater storage during periods of severe drought.

Sustainability at the park: Zero plastic!

At the park, our commitment to sustainable development is clearly evident in our choice of materials for everyday consumption. We exclusively use glass cups and plates to avoid the use of plastic or cardboard. This choice eliminates the generation of non-biodegradable waste and reduces our environmental footprint. The use of glass, which is infinitely recyclable, reflects our desire to minimise the impact of our activities on the environment while promoting sustainable practices among our visitors.
